How We Work
1
Emergency Contact
Your urgent call initiates our rapid response. We gather critical information, assess the water damage over the phone, and dispatch a certified team to your Sugar Land location immediately to prevent further damage.
2
On-Site Assessment
Upon arrival, our technicians use moisture meters and thermal imaging to accurately map the extent of water intrusion. This detailed inspection informs our comprehensive drying plan and prepares for water extraction.
3
Water Extraction & Drying
High-powered pumps and industrial-grade extractors remove standing water. We then strategically place dehumidifiers and air movers to thoroughly dry affected areas, preventing mold growth and preparing for restoration.
4
Cleaning & Sanitizing
Contaminated materials are safely removed. We apply antimicrobial treatments to sanitize all surfaces, ensuring a clean and healthy environment. This step ensures readiness for structural repairs and reconstruction.
5
Restoration & Final Walkthrough
Our skilled craftsmen repair or replace damaged building materials, restoring your property to its pre-damage condition. A final walkthrough ensures your complete satisfaction with our work and the restored space.

Warning Signs You Need Sewer Backup Water Removal

Ignoring the warning signs of a sewer backup can lead to costly repairs and potential health hazards. Keep an eye out for the following signs and take action quickly:

Musty Odors That Won't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ors in your home can show a sewer backup. If you notice a persistent smell of sewage or mold, it's time to call us.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ls

Water stains can be a sign of a leaky pipe or a sewer backup. If you notice any discoloration or water damage on your walls or ceiling, contact us immediately.

Sewage Backup During Heavy Rainfall

Heavy rainfall can put a strain on your sewer system, leading to backups. If you experience a sewage backup during a storm, call us right away.

Slow Drains or Clogged Toilets

Slow drains or clogged toilets can be a sign of a sewer backup. If you notice any issues with your plumbing, contact us to schedule an inspection.

Unusual Sounds or Gurgling Noises

Gurgling noises or unusual sounds coming from your pipes can show a sewer backup. If you hear any strange noises, contact us immediately.
